The image depicts an outdoor market scene in Nkpor, Nigeria, under daylight conditions. In the foreground, a dark-skinned male, wearing a brown baseball cap, a peach-colored short-sleeved polo shirt, and dark brown trousers with open-toed sandals, stands facing right, holding a black feature phone to his right ear, engaged in a call. He stands beside a dark blue, three-wheeled cargo cart with "P.J.P BFPM" painted in white on its side. The ground beneath him is dry, reddish-brown earth with scattered debris including paper scraps and plastic. To the left of the man, stacks of packaged goods, primarily red and white boxes resembling instant noodles (Indomie) and white sacks possibly containing flour or grains, are visible against a building. In the mid-ground, behind the man and his cart, is an open-fronted shop or stall. This area is heavily laden with various merchandise. Rows of bottled water and soft drinks are stacked on the ground and on rudimentary wooden shelves. Other items include stacks of toilet paper rolls, boxes of various packaged goods, and hanging items such as diapers (Pampers and Molfix brands are identifiable). Further into the shop, two additional individuals are partially visible. One person, wearing a striped garment, is seen bent over, engaged in an activity. Another individual is partially obscured. The background features a multi-story building with concrete balconies, some adorned with balustrades. These balconies also display merchandise, including boxes of packaged goods. The building shows signs of wear. Corrugated metal roofing extends over parts of the market area, providing shade. The sky above is partially visible, indicating an overcast or hazy condition. The overall impression is one of a busy, informal commercial area.
